Major Outage Hits CommBank Online System, Frustrates Customers

A major outage has disrupted the online services of Australia’s largest lender, CommBank, causing frustration among customers. The issue was acknowledged by the bank at 9:30pm after reports started flooding on website tracker Downdetector.

Customers trying to access the CommBank app were faced with a notice stating that the bank was working to resolve the service disruption. As of 11pm, the app’s functionality was gradually improving, but there were delays in updating account balances and making payments.

Meanwhile, Netbank remained inaccessible, with potential delays in interbank transfers. Although credit and debit card operations were functioning, some customers reported issues with CommBiz and CommSec accounts.

Amidst the outage, customers took to social media platform X, formerly known as Twitter, to express their frustration. One user mentioned, “What is going on? I can’t access my account and I need to transfer money!”

The disruption prompted an urgent investigation by CommBank, with apologies extended for any inconvenience caused to customers.
